Beyond Good and Evil

Book rating

More about the book

Exploring philosophical themes, this work challenges traditional notions of morality and truth. It delves into the complexities of human nature and critiques established moral frameworks. The author presents a provocative examination of concepts like power, ethics, and the will to truth, inviting readers to question societal norms and embrace a more nuanced understanding of good and evil. Through its insightful discourse, the text encourages deep reflection on personal beliefs and societal values.
